Why did you stop playing the trumpet, is the baritone better?

Trumpet and baritone are pretty much the exact same to play except for the amount of air required. At the time I was only in the kids group and we had no bass instruments at all and since I was one of the better and older trumpet players the conductor asked me if I wanted to try switching. I tried, it stuck and now here I am
